Job Duties

  • Greet and welcome guests upon arrival with a friendly and professional demeanor
  • perform accurate check-in and check-out procedures
  • answer and direct phone calls
  • handle guest inquiries
  • provide information about hotel services, amenities, and local attractions
  • secure the guest's method of payment
  • issue room keys
  • maintain accurate records in the property management system
  • resolve guest complaints promptly and effectively
  • escalate issues when necessary
  • coordinate with housekeeping and maintenance to ensure rooms are ready and guest requests are fulfilled
  • maintain lobby and front desk area cleanliness and organization
  • follow security procedures
  • monitor guest access
  • report any suspicious activity
  • assist with reservations, cancellations, and modifications
  • promote hotel services and amenities to enhance guest satisfaction
  • some properties may require driving hotel shuttle or guest cars to support valet service
